Prof. Tingzhen Ming,School of Civil Engineering and Architecture of Wuhan University of Technology,China

Research Area:Building Simulation; Solar Energy; Heat and Mass Transfer;Thermal Management and Microelectronics Cooling

Research Experience:
Dr. Ming is a professor at School of Civil Engineering and Architecture, Wuhan University of Technology, China. He received his Ph.D degree of Engineering Thermophysics from the Huazhong University of Science and Technology in 2007. Prior to join in Wuhan University of Technology, he worked in Huazhong University of Science and Technology as an Associate Professor and Nanyang Technological University as a Research Fellow, visited University of Florida, and worked in University of Technology as an Adjunct Professor and Senior Research Scientist. His research interests are Renewable Energy, Building Simulation, Heat and Mass Transfer, and Thermal Management and Microelectronics Cooling. Particularly, his current work covers solar energy power generating technology; pollutant dispersion in built environment; thermal management and microelectronics cooling. He has successfully won over 20 national or government natural science fundings as PI or Co-PI. He has authored or coauthored over 100 scientific papers in refereed journals, conferences, and published 2 books. He is the member of ASME, AIAA.
